It is the time of the year where posts disparaging programs begin to appear. It is usually difficult to determine the validity of the post.
-Is it someone who really has insight into the inadequacies of the program?
-Is it someone who is bitter about the way they were treated by the program?
-Is it someone who really loves the program, will rank it first, but doesn't feel certain that they are going to be ranked high enough to get a spot and wants to increase the chances that the program will fall that far down their rank list by dissuading others from ranking it highly?

For the record, I did not get the impression that you had a hidden agenda from your original post.
